The Only Global Solution Built on a Unified Data Model

FlexNet is the industry’s first and only unified architecture and data model for large-scale, multi-site deployments across quality, warehousing, production, labor and maintenance operations.  By synchronizing distributed operations, it provides expanded visibility and control over supply chain and production processes, improving operational performance and the execution of quality programs.  Designed to support Corrective Action, Preventive Action (CAPA) programs with extensive containment management and traceability capabilities, this FlexNet solution helps to improve responsiveness and agility while addressing regulatory compliance requirements at the lowest total cost of ownership.

Extended Reach

FlexNet gives Life Sciences companies a highly adaptive Operations Execution System (OES) ideal for managing global operations across warehouse, production and quality processes.  Unlike a Manufacturing Execution System, or MES that focuses on operations within just production, an OES synchronizes operations from production to the supply chain.  And, an OES can provide seamless integration with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P) systems and the automation layer, regardless of your brand of vendor equipment.  The end result is a completely integrated solution with a bird’s-eye view into each of the diverse aspects of your Life Sciences enterprise. Benefits from this highly efficient operations platform include improved agility, more comprehensive tracking and genealogy, as well as an improved ability to extend best-practices from one facility to all others, expanding the scope of these process improvements enterprise-wide.

Containment Management
with FlexNet for
Life Sciences:

  • Create containment with reason code & description
  • Search & filter to identify suspect products, then place
    in containment
  • Hold suspects, parents and/or children based on genealogy
  • Release the hold
  • Create “future holds” based on search filter
